Red Hat Fedora Linux 3 Bible

Red Hat Fedora Linux 3 Bible pdf epub mobi txt 电子书 下载 2026

出版者:John Wiley & Sons
作者:Christopher Negus
出品人:
页数:1116
译者:
出版时间:2005-01-21
价格:USD 49.99
装帧:Paperback
isbn号码:9780764578724
丛书系列:
图书标签:
  • linux
  • fedora
  • [pdf]
  • Wiley
  • Fedora
  • Linux
  • Red Hat
  • 操作系统
  • 服务器
  • 桌面
  • 系统管理
  • 网络
  • 安全
  • 命令行
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

* Offering step-by-step instructions for making Linux installation simple and painless, this valuable resource explains how to take advantage of the desktop interface and use the Linux shell, file system, and text editor

* Covers key system administration skills including setting up users, automating system tasks, backing up and restoring files, and understanding the latest security issues and threats

* Addresses using and customizing the desktop menus, icons, window manager, and xterm and how to create and publish formatted documents with Linux applications

* Features expanded coverage of LDAP, 2.6 Linux Kernel, Security Enhanced Linux, and new multimedia applications including new audio and video offerings

* The accompanying DVD contains the full version of Red Hat Linux, including all binary code packages and source code

《红帽企业级Linux服务器管理实战指南:从部署到优化》 本书聚焦于企业环境中对稳定性和性能要求极高的Red Hat Enterprise Linux (RHEL) 系统的深度管理与运维,为您提供一套全面、实战驱动的解决方案。 在当今的IT基础设施中,Linux系统扮演着无可替代的核心角色。特别是RHEL,凭借其卓越的稳定性、严格的安全标准和长期的技术支持,成为全球企业级应用和关键业务的首选平台。本书并非针对初学者的基础入门读物,而是面向经验丰富的系统管理员、DevOps工程师以及需要深入掌握企业级Linux部署与维护策略的技术专业人士。 本书内容深度挖掘RHEL 8及后续版本(面向未来RHEL 9的架构思维)的关键特性和管理工具,旨在将读者从“会用”提升到“精通”的层次,确保您的企业环境在面对高负载、高并发和日益严峻的安全挑战时,能够保持最优性能和最高的可靠性。 --- 第一部分:企业级部署与基础架构固化 (Foundation and Hardening) 本部分将详细阐述RHEL在企业环境下的最佳实践部署流程,并建立起坚不可摧的安全基线。 第一章:RHEL企业部署的自动化与一致性 Kickstart自动化部署深度解析: 不仅涵盖基本的应答文件编写,更深入探讨如何利用Red Hat Satellite或Cobbler/Foreman集成Kickstart进行大规模、多集群的无人值守部署。重点分析预配置脚本(Pre-installation Scripts)和后配置脚本(Post-installation Scripts)的编写技巧,实现定制化的分区、软件组选择及服务启用。 镜像管理与版本控制: 如何使用`lorax`和`livemedia-creator`工具创建定制化的RHEL安装镜像,确保所有环境的初始状态完全一致。探讨容器化部署背景下,对基础操作系统镜像的签名和验证流程。 系统初始化与初始化: 深入分析systemd的内部工作机制,包括Target解析、依赖关系管理和Cgroup资源限制。讲解如何有效追踪和调试启动过程中的瓶颈,以及如何安全地禁用或替换默认服务。 第二章:企业级安全基线与合规性强化 (Security Baseline and Compliance) SELinux深度应用与策略管理: 摆脱“Permissive模式”的依赖。详细介绍如何使用`audit2allow`分析实际流量日志,编写定制化的本地策略模块(.te文件),并使用`semanage`管理上下文的持久化。重点涵盖Web服务、数据库和网络共享服务的SELinux安全上下文配置。 内核参数调优与网络堆栈固化: 针对高性能应用场景,系统性地调整`sysctl.conf`中的TCP/IP栈参数(如backlog、TIME_WAIT处理)。讲解如何利用`/etc/sysctl.d/`目录结构保持配置的可维护性。 身份验证与访问控制的集中化: 部署和配置RHEL主机与企业级集中身份管理系统(如FreeIPA或Active Directory集成)。深入讲解PAM(Pluggable Authentication Modules)栈的定制,实现多因素认证(MFA)和特权访问控制(PAC)的前置要求。 审计框架(Auditd)的效能分析: 配置细粒度的审计规则,用于满足PCI-DSS或HIPAA等合规性要求。如何高效地轮转、压缩和分析海量的审计日志,避免对系统性能造成过大影响。 --- 第二部分:高性能资源管理与服务优化 (Performance Tuning and Resource Control) 本部分专注于将RHEL服务器的硬件潜力完全释放,并确保关键应用获得所需的资源保证。 第三章:存储架构的构建与性能优化 LVM、RAID与文件系统选择: 对XFS(企业级首选)和ext4进行深入对比,重点分析XFS在大型文件和元数据操作中的优势。讲解如何正确配置LVM的条带化(Striping)和镜像(Mirroring)策略。 多路径I/O (Multipath) 的高可用性: 针对SAN/NAS环境,配置和管理DM-Multipath,确保路径故障时的透明切换。讲解设备映射器的优先级和负载均衡策略的实际效果测试。 现代存储技术集成: 部署和管理基于NVMe over Fabrics (NVMe-oF) 的高性能存储访问。如果适用,探讨如何利用Stratis或Bcache提升传统磁盘性能。 第四章:网络栈的精细调优与流量控制 RSS/RPS/RFS(中断与数据包分发): 针对高吞吐量网络接口卡(NIC),如何使用`irqbalance`和手动绑定CPU核心来优化中断处理和数据包接收/处理的负载均衡。 流量整形与QoS(Quality of Service): 利用`tc`(Traffic Control)命令对特定协议或应用流量进行优先级设置和带宽限制,确保关键业务的SLA得到满足。 eBPF/BCC工具集在网络诊断中的应用: 介绍如何使用eBPF框架进行零开销的网络性能监控和故障排查,例如跟踪套接字操作、分析内核网络函数延迟。 第五章:内存与CPU资源的高效利用 NUMA架构下的亲和性设置: 在多路CPU服务器上,如何使用`numactl`确保进程和其所需内存都在同一NUMA节点上,避免跨节点访问延迟。 Cgroups V2深度应用: 深入理解控制组V2如何提供更精细、更统一的资源隔离模型。如何为Web应用、数据库和后台批处理任务设置严格的CPU时间片、内存阈值和I/O带宽限制。 内存管理机制诊断: 使用`vmstat`, `slabtop`和`/proc/meminfo`的各项指标,诊断内存泄漏、过度的页面回收和缓存压力,并据此调整`vm.swappiness`等内核参数。 --- 第三部分:企业级运维、监控与自动化 (Operations, Monitoring, and Automation) 本部分关注系统生命周期管理,确保运维流程的标准化和效率的最大化。 第六章:集中化日志管理与可观测性 Rsyslog与Journald的协同工作: 配置Rsyslog以聚合所有系统日志,并将其高效转发至外部集中式日志平台(如Elastic Stack或Splunk)。探讨`imjournal`模块的使用,实现对systemd日志的实时捕获。 性能监控的量化指标体系: 建立关键性能指标(KPIs)监控体系。不仅限于CPU/内存/磁盘IO,更侧重于应用特定的延迟、错误率和吞吐量指标的采集与可视化。 系统快照与灾难恢复: 在使用LVM或Btrfs时,掌握数据卷的即时快照技术。制定详细的RTO(恢复时间目标)和RPO(恢复点目标)策略下的恢复演练流程。 第七章:配置管理与基础设施即代码 (IaC for RHEL) Ansible在RHEL环境中的高级应用: 深入讲解使用Ansible来管理RHEL服务器的完整生命周期,包括使用角色(Roles)实现模块化、使用Vault管理敏感信息。重点关注如何编写幂等的、可回滚的RHEL配置管理剧本。 主机清单与动态库存管理: 结合Red Hat Satellite或云服务提供商的API,实现Ansible动态库存的自动同步,确保配置管理始终面向最新的服务器状态。 包管理与内容分发(Reposync/Subscription Management): 掌握使用`createrepo`和`nginx`搭建私有YUM/DNF仓库的最佳实践。深入理解Red Hat Subscription Management (RHSM) 的同步、内容视图(Content Views)和生命周期环境的隔离管理。 第八章:容器化基础与RHEL的混合云策略 Podman与Buildah实战: 替代Docker,学习如何在RHEL环境中安全、无根(rootless)地运行和构建容器镜像。理解Podman如何与systemd无缝集成,作为持久化服务运行。 构建和管理基础镜像(Base Images): 如何利用`Image Builder`工具创建符合企业安全标准的、最小化的RHEL CoreOS或标准RHEL容器基础镜像,并对其进行签名和验证。 系统虚拟化与KVM/Libvirt管理: 针对需要运行传统虚拟机的场景,提供KVM环境的性能调优指南,包括内存锁定(`memlock`)和vCPU的调度优化,确保虚拟机性能媲美裸机。 本书的最终目标是培养读者对RHEL系统的深度洞察力,使其能够主动发现潜在的性能瓶颈和安全漏洞,并利用Red Hat生态系统内提供的成熟工具链,构建出高度自动化、安全加固且极具扩展性的企业级Linux基础设施。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

我对书中关于“软件包管理”的介绍印象尤为深刻。Fedora Linux的强大之处很大程度上体现在其丰富的软件包资源,而理解如何有效地管理这些软件包,就像是获得了开启Linux宝库的钥匙。这本书详细讲解了rpm和yum这两个工具的使用,从安装、卸载、升级到查询,每一个方面都讲解得十分细致。我能够清晰地看到如何通过这些工具来安装我需要的各种软件,比如编程工具、开发环境等等,大大提高了我的工作效率。

评分

我个人非常喜欢书中关于“Shell脚本编程”的介绍。虽然我不是专业的程序员,但我希望能够通过一些简单的脚本来自动化一些重复性的任务,提高工作效率。这本书从最基础的Shell语法开始,逐步引导我学习如何编写简单的脚本,比如批量重命名文件、定时执行任务等。书中的例子都很实用,我尝试着在自己的Linux环境中运行并修改它们,感觉自己仿佛获得了一种新的“超能力”。

评分

总而言之,《Red Hat Fedora Linux 3 Bible》是一本我强烈推荐给任何想要学习Red Hat Fedora Linux的用户,尤其是初学者的书籍。它不仅提供了详实的技术内容,更重要的是它以一种循序渐进、易于理解的方式,将复杂的Linux概念变得生动有趣。这本书陪伴了我学习Linux的初期,为我打下了坚实的基础,我相信它也会成为许多人通往Linux世界的一盏明灯。

评分

我特别欣赏这本书在内容编排上的逻辑性。它并没有一开始就丢给我一堆晦涩难懂的命令和概念,而是从最基础的安装过程开始,一步步地讲解,就像一位经验丰富的老朋友在手把手教你一样。书中的每一个步骤都配有清晰的截图,这对于像我这样习惯于视觉化学习的人来说,简直是福音。我记得我第一次尝试在虚拟机中安装Fedora 3时,就是跟着这本书的指导,竟然非常顺利地完成了,这极大地增强了我的信心。

评分

我尤其喜欢书中穿插的“技巧与窍门”以及“常见问题解答”部分。这些内容往往能够解决我在实际操作中遇到的各种小麻烦,避免我花费大量时间去搜索和尝试。作者似乎非常了解初学者可能会遇到的坑,并提前为我们准备好了解决方案。这种细致入微的关怀,让我在学习过程中感到非常顺畅。

评分

令我感到惊喜的是,这本书并没有止步于基础操作,而是涉及了一些更高级的主题,比如“系统性能调优”和“安全加固”。虽然我可能暂时还不会深入研究这些领域,但了解这些概念的存在,以及它们的重要性,对我来说是一种宝贵的知识储备。这本书就像一个全面的指南,为我未来的学习和探索指明了方向。

评分

书中的“网络配置”章节让我受益匪浅。在以前,我总是觉得网络配置是一件非常复杂的事情,涉及到IP地址、网关、DNS等等,一头雾水。但是,这本书用非常通俗易懂的语言,结合实际操作的例子,将这些概念解释得非常透彻。它不仅仅是告诉你怎么做,更重要的是让你理解“为什么”要这么做,这让我对网络有了更深层次的认识,并且能够独立解决一些常见的网络问题,这对于我日常使用Linux进行开发和学习至关重要。

评分

《Red Hat Fedora Linux 3 Bible》在讲解“系统服务管理”方面做得也非常出色。Linux系统运行着各种各样的服务,比如Web服务器、数据库服务等。这本书详细介绍了如何使用systemd(虽然Fedora 3使用的是init.d,但这本书的思路和对服务管理的讲解是通用的)来启动、停止、重启以及管理这些服务。这让我能够更好地理解系统的运行机制,并且在需要的时候能够灵活地配置和管理这些服务。

评分

“用户和权限管理”这一部分的内容,对于我理解Linux的安全性至关重要。在Windows系统中,我们可能很少会去深入思考用户账户和文件权限的问题,但在Linux的世界里,这是一个核心概念。《Red Hat Fedora Linux 3 Bible》这本书将用户组、文件所有者、读写执行权限等概念,用非常贴近实际的例子进行了阐述,让我明白了为什么Linux系统如此安全,以及如何通过合理的权限设置来保护我的数据。

评分

这本书的封面设计非常有吸引力,我第一眼就被它浓郁的红色和飞马的图标所吸引,立刻感受到了Red Hat Fedora Linux强大的生命力和自由精神。作为一名对Linux系统充满好奇,但又觉得入门门槛有点高的普通用户,我一直寻找一本能够引导我从零开始,循序渐进掌握Linux技能的书籍。当我翻开《Red Hat Fedora Linux 3 Bible》时,那种“找到宝了”的感觉油然而生。书的纸张质量很好,印刷清晰,排版也很舒服,让人在阅读过程中不会感到疲惫。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有